Commonly Asked Questions of Plantation Roofing Contractors

Will Plantation roofers install a new roof over an existing roof?

Yes, but the best method for re-roofing is complete tear-off and removal of the old roof. Removing the old roof allows for inspection of the substrate, which is important to help determine if ther are any existing roofing materials that are in poor condition.

What types of roofing shingles are there and what are the differences?

  • 3-Tab Shingles – These shingles are commonly used and are the least expensive. 3-tab is a good choice for Plantation homeowners primarly concerned with the cost of the new roof. 3-tab shingles typically offer a single layer of protection for your home and have shorter warranties. While less expensive initially, 3-tab shingles may not be a good choice for harsher weather climates.
  • Architectural Shingles - These higher quality shingles are composed of two layers of material per shingle, so they offer a double layer of coverage. Architectural shingles usually have a longer duration on the warranty (i.e. 30 years).

How much does installation of a new roof cost?

The cost of roof replacement depends on:

  • Size and shape of your roof - Roof size is discussed in "squares" (100 square feet = 1 square).
  • Slope of your roof - Steeper sloped roofs are more challenging to work on and may require higher labor costs.
  • Number of existing roof layers to be removed - Tear off and proper disposal of existing roof layers is a significant part of the cost of a re-roofing project. More layers cost more to remove and more to dispose of.
  • Type and grade of roofing material selected - Metal roofing lasts longer than shingles, but costs more. Architectural shingles cost more than 3-tab shingles. Specialty roofing materials like slate roofing or shake roofing, cost more for the material and the installation than a basic shingle roof installation.
  • Roofing contractor selection - Roof replacement estimates from Plantation roofing companies may vary significantly. When comparing two roof estimates, it's important to consider the type and grade of material being quoted in each estimate.

    Also, it can be a mistake to select a Plantation roofing contractor based on price alone, because roofers in Plantation may vary significantly in their credentials and in the quality of work they will provide. Select the roofing company that offers the best overall value. Licensed, insured, and professional roofing service at a fair price will almost always end up a better deal than an unprofessional roofer offering a cut-rate quote.

What roofing warranties are provided by roofing companies in Plantation?

Roofing materials warranties are actually provided by the manufacturer of the shingles, tile roofing, or metal roofing material. Manufacturers usually offer different warranties depending on the grade of material you select. Less expensive shingles, tile, or metal roofing, usually carry a shorter warranty, as you might expect. The duration of these warranties may be anywhere from 5 years up to "lifetime."

An additional warranty may be offered directly from the Plantation roofer. A "Workmanship Warranty" or "Workmanship Guarantee" is a warranty from a Plantation roofing contractor that essentially guarantees that the roof installation was done properly. Depending on the language in the warranty, any roof leaks or other problems related to improper installation may be covered by the roofing company. These warranties, if offered, are typically anywhere from one to ten years.
